เมื่อจำเป็นต้องได้รับจำนวนยกกำลังของตัวเลขเฉพาะ ตัวดำเนินการ "**" จะถูกใช้ควบคู่ไปกับความเข้าใจรายการ
ตัวอย่าง
ด้านล่างนี้เป็นการสาธิตสิ่งเดียวกัน
n = 4 print("The value n is : ") print(n) k = 5 print("The value of k is : ") print(k) result = [n ** index for index in range(0, k)] print("The square values of N till K : " ) print(result)
ผลลัพธ์
The value n is : 4 The value of k is : 5 The square values of N till K : [1, 4, 16, 64, 256]
คำอธิบาย
-
ค่าสำหรับ 'n' และ 'k' ถูกกำหนดและแสดงบนคอนโซล
-
ความเข้าใจรายการใช้เพื่อวนซ้ำตัวเลขในช่วง 'k'
-
ตัวดำเนินการ '**' ใช้เพื่อรับพลังของค่า
-
สิ่งนี้ถูกกำหนดให้กับตัวแปร
-
สิ่งนี้จะแสดงเป็นเอาต์พุตบนคอนโซล